Transaction 8619613421098d7136d80c7f57f0bce5dcadc07debd6ea984daed679b0463b20
1 Input
1 Output
-
8619613421098d7136d80c7f57f0bce5dcadc07debd6ea984daed679b0463b20:0
- value
- 4480648
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 324d4c5fad600f3e4c7eeedae08c791a6ebd3878 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15ayPNh6QgGucwFvQDu3GJczoMJLBLWUnq